Tiger 10 Miler Trail Race
The Tiger 10 Miler is an annual trail running event held at the Byron Forest Preserve in Byron, Illinois. The course covers 10 miles of terrain consisting of hills, twists, and turns. The route spans the main forest preserve area and the secluded Nardi Equine Prairie.
Participants receive a shirt and a custom finisher's medal upon completing the distance. The event recognizes various categories with awards, including the top three finishers in five-year age brackets ranging from 19 and under to 70 and older. Overall male and female winners, as well as masters winners, receive awards and cash prizes. Specific recognition is also provided for individuals who have completed the event five times in total.
This event operates as a cup-free race to maintain the cleanliness of the trails and reduce environmental impact. Runners are required to carry their own handheld water bottles or hydration packs, as no paper cups are provided at the three aid stations located along the course.
A post-race gathering takes place at the Hairy Cow Brewing Company. During this time, participants are provided with pizza while awards, cash prizes, and door prizes are distributed. Packet pickup is available both the day before the event at the Byron Park District and on the morning of the race at the Jarrett Prairie Center.
